    Ghanaian musician Captain Planet has sparked an online debate following a statement he made about the Ghanaian music industry.

    In a post shared on X on December 4, 2025, Captain Planet stated that the music being produced by the current crop of artistes is not as compelling as it was in his era.

    He added that he would have released an exciting song for the festive season, but since stepping back from music, he has not heard any track interesting enough to inspire him.

    “Ghana music these days no dey sweet me koraa. Those days, every Christmas, you go hear some big banger, but since I stop dey drop songs, you guys no dey get Christmas banger,” he said.

    Following Captain Planet’s post online, some netizens have expressed mixed reactions.

    While some netizens are calling for the defunct 4×4 group to come together again, others are criticising him.

    According to them, they believe 4×4 will stay relevant if they start to compose songs again.
